It is mostly a dungeon crawler, but there's a ton to do in the main village which is your home base. There's no free-roaming, though. Once you go out of the village, you're put on a world map where you have to take pre-assigned paths to the next destination. But they give you a lot of stuff so the travel isn't tedious, like a mount to fly around on.

For those who were asking, the game has multiplayer, but it's not over the Nintendo Wi-Fi network, sadly. I don't know who else will get this game, so I may never get to use the multiplayer portion. Cool thing is, everyone can use their single-player characters in multiplayer, and you get special items the more you use multiplayer.

I have officially played through all the games in Clubhouse Games via stamp mode. I still love going through and playing a quick game of President, Hearts, Solitaire, or Mahjong. A great timewaster, if ever there was one.

I also just started playing Tony Hawks Downhill Jam. I loved the first DS Tony Hawk game and so far I'm loving this one. It's a different sort of game, very much like SSX, which is not necessarily a bad thing. You go to one of 6 different locations and have various challenges to do - like rack up a 70,000 point combo, or grind for a specified distance, or just win a race. In each location the challenges seem to stay along the same lines, but get progressively harder as you get deeper into the game. I haven't played it online yet, but hope to at some point this week.
